Geocache Description:

This circular trail is dedicated to the memory of my friend and keen geocacher Howard, aka Tumnus, who sadly passed away earlier this year. This trail will take you through some of the most picturesque sights of this pretty stannary town and it's surroundings. This walk will take you along the banks of the River Teign, through fields, lanes, woodland, onto Nattadon Hill, then Padley Common. It is advisable to park in Chagford and start off from the Square.
